Transaction f52f0ae4e320e62f7bc8d5f6280290c3550de05c9930e30d3592677239d2f482

42 Input
2 Outputs
  • f52f0ae4e320e62f7bc8d5f6280290c3550de05c9930e30d3592677239d2f482:0
  • value  959445
    address  3HJzgVY2icQHFFVkQPWQdtjLboRzSWcGeQ
  • f52f0ae4e320e62f7bc8d5f6280290c3550de05c9930e30d3592677239d2f482:1
  • value  293614598
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s